Q: What metallic contamination levels are guaranteed for Titanium Double Ferrule Front Sleeve? ▼
Titanium Double Ferrule Front Sleeve is manufactured to ensure metallic surface contamination below 1×10¹⁰ atoms/cm² for Fe, Cr, Ni, Cu, and Zn per SEMI F108. For front ferrule for in front-end processes, additional ICP-MS verification is available with detection limits to 1×10⁸ atoms/cm². Double VAR-melted starting stock ensures inclusion-free microstructure.

Q: What material certifications are provided with Titanium Double Ferrule Front Sleeve? ▼
Each Titanium Double Ferrule Front Sleeve shipment includes EN 10204 Type 3.1 mill test certificate with chemical analysis, mechanical properties, and heat identification. Dimensional inspection reports and Certificate of Conformance (CoC) are standard. First Article Inspection Reports (FAIR) per AS9102 are available on request for front ferrule for.
